ROBICHAUX v. POOL

No. 7296.

209 So.2d 77 (1968)

Dave J. ROBICHAUX,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. Wylmer I. POOL, Defendant-Appellee.

Court of Appeal of Louisiana, First Circuit.

April 8, 1968.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

John L. Lanier, of Pugh, Lanier & Pugh, Donald L. Peltier, of Peltier & Peltier, Thibodaux, for appellant.

H. H. Hillyer, Jr., of Milling, Saal, Saunders, Benson & Woodward, New Orleans, for appellee.

Before LOTTINGER, ELLIS and CUTRER, JJ.


CUTRER, Judge.

The plaintiff appeals from a judgment which sustained an exception of no cause of action filed by defendant.

The original petition alleges that on or about July 1, 1954 Wylmer I. Pool and defendant, Dave J. Robichaux began negotiating for and obtained certain mineral leases in Lafourche Parish.
